What fence materials work best for Elizabethville's conditions?
Specify G90 galvanized or aluminum-coated hardware for moderate soil corrosivity. Pressure-treated wood is standard, but the moderate termite risk level makes regular inspection mandatory. Use stainless steel fasteners for vinyl or composite fences to prevent rust streaks from forming on the material.

What are the height and placement rules for a fence in Elizabethville?
Zoning limits are 4 feet in front yards and 6 feet in rear/side yards. A 0-foot setback allows installation directly on the property line. For corner lots, maintain a clear 'sight triangle' at intersections. This is critical for safety near high-traffic corridors like US-209, where unobstructed driver visibility is mandated.
What preparations are needed before digging fence post holes?
You must call Pennsylvania 811 at least three business days before digging. Hitting a buried utility line in Elizabethville Borough Center results in major repair costs, service outages, and liability. The service marks public lines; private lines require a private locate. Manage all permit paperwork with the borough office before the 811 call.
How deep should fence posts be set in Elizabethville?
Posts require 42-inch concrete footings to prevent frost heave. The IRC mandates footings extend below the local frost line. In Elizabethville Borough Center, posts set shallower than 42 inches will lift during winter freeze-thaw cycles, causing structural failure. Use a minimum 6x6 post for the 105 MPH V-ult wind rating.
Is a standard fence strong enough for local wind storms?
No. The 105 MPH V-ult wind speed rating dictates engineering. Standard 8-foot post spacing often fails. For survivability in peak storm season, designs must use reduced 6-foot post spacing, concrete footings, and wind-rated structural brackets. This meets ASCE 7-22 standards for wind loads in this region.
What are the requirements for a fence around a pool?
The IRC Appendix AG pool code requires a minimum 48-inch high barrier with self-closing, self-latching gates. The latch must be on the pool side.
